| """ |
| FitMultipleModel: This class implements the Model Hopper technique for |
| training multiple models in parallel. The goal of this function is to train |
| multiple different models on the same data with different parameters. |
| The main advantage of this method over running the existing fit function in a |
| loop is avoiding inaccuracies caused by the model averaging. The basic idea of |
| model hopper is simple. Let's assume that there are n segments and c*n model |
| configurations. We begin with distributing these configs to segments. After |
| that, each segment trains their c models on the data they have locally for one |
| iteration. Once we have these models, we move them to a different segment |
| (hopping) as well as receive a different set of models. Once we have the new |
| models, we use our segments data to refine them (similar to the warm start |
| functionality). Once every model hops through every segment, we consider an |
| iteration complete. |
| |
| This method ensures that we don't have to average any model and the |
| loss&accuracy is very close to the ideal case, where all of the data is in one |
| segment. |
| |
| Note that this function is disabled for Postgres. |
| """ |

| # NOTE: In the DL module, we want to avoid CREATING TEMP tables |
| # (creates a slice which stays until the session is disconnected) |
| # or minimize writing queries that generate plans with Motions (creating |
| # multiple slices on segments). |
| # This is mainly to avoid any GPU memory allocation failures. Since GPU |
| # memory allocation is tied to the process where it is initialized, failures |
| # may occur when a newly created slice(process) tries allocating GPU memory |
| # which is already allocated by a previously created slice(process). |
| # Therefore we want to have queries that do not add motions and all the |
| # sub-queries running Keras/tensorflow operations reuse the same slice(process) |
| # that was used for initializing GPU memory. |
